Wooden pallets are a crucial part of the supply chain industry as they transport goods from one place to another. They are also used as a base for storage and can be used as a foundation for temporary structures. Internationally, one of the most common pallets used is EPAL (European Pallet Association) pallets. EPAL pallets are widely used in the logistics and transportation industries.

They are commonly used for transporting goods and materials, as they are sturdy, durable, and easy to handle. However, like any other material, EPAL pallets require maintenance and care to ensure their longevity. Why you should take care of Euro pallets?

  1. Damage to a pallet can result in damage to the goods being transported. Therefore, it is essential to maintain the pallets in good technical condition to ensure the safe transportation of products.
  2. The poor condition of pallets can pose a risk to anyone who comes into contact with them and increase the likelihood of accidents.
  3. Maintaining pallets in good condition helps minimize the risk of warehouse contamination. Conversely, damaged pallets can contribute to waste generation in the form of chips, shards, or sawdust.
  4. By using high-quality pallets, the risk of damage to machinery and equipment is reduced. This is especially important for automated storage systems, as pallets that are not regularly maintained can cause jams and result in costly downtime.

Cleaning and Sanitation

EPAL pallets must be kept clean and sanitized regularly to ensure they remain in good condition. They must be cleaned with a stiff-bristled brush to remove any dirt or debris that may have accumulated on the surface. Making sure the Euro pallets are clean is important, especially if the pallets are used for transporting food.

Storage

To prolong the life of EPAL pallets, it is crucial to store them properly as companies use EPAL pallets frequently. First, store EPAL pallets in a dry and well-ventilated area to prevent moisture buildup. Moisture buildup can lead to warping wooden. Second, keep EPAL pallets away from direct sunlight and heat sources. The purpose is to prevent any potential damage originating from the heat. Lastly, ensure that EPAL pallets are stored off the ground to prevent direct contact that could cause damage.

Inspection and Repair

Regular inspection of EPAL pallets can help to recognize any signs of damage, such as cracks, splits, or broken boards. Other than that, you can hold an inspection to see whether the pallets need repair or replacement. Typically, pallets need a repair when:

  • One of the pallet elements is missing
  • The wood colour is dark as a result of oxidation
  • Minor visibly crack

If the Euro pallets are broken and cannot support the heavy weight of commodities, then they should be replaced. Furthermore, a technical bad condition such as permanent contamination from oil, grease, or segments indicates the pallets need to be replaced.
